alliteration - the occurrence of the same letter or sound at the beginning of adjacent or closely connected words., hyperbole - exaggerated statements or claims not meant to be taken literally., idiom - a group of words established by usage as having a meaning not deducible from those of the individual words, metaphor - a figure of speech in which a word or phrase is applied to an object or action to which it is not literally applicable., onomatopoeia - the formation of a word from a sound associated with what is named (, personification - the attribution of a personal nature or human characteristics to something nonhuman, or the representation of an abstract quality in human form, simile - a figure of speech involving the comparison of one thing with another thing of a different kind, used to make a description more emphatic or vivid,
